What happens to Pete the Cat's white shoes in the story?

2 Answers2026-02-16 05:43:13
Pete the Cat's white shoes go through quite the colorful adventure! At the start of the story, Pete is strutting around proudly in his brand-new white shoes, totally unfazed by life's little hiccups. But as he walks down the street, he steps into a huge pile of strawberries—boom, red shoes! Instead of freaking out, Pete just keeps grooving and sings his little song: 'I love my white shoes... oh no!' But wait, it doesn’t stop there. Next, he steps in blueberries (now they’re blue!), then mud (brown!), and finally a bucket of water (back to wet white). The magic of the story isn’t just the shoes changing colors; it’s Pete’s chill attitude. No matter what mess he gets into, he rolls with it, teaching kids (and adults!) that setbacks don’t have to ruin your day. The ending is pure Pete—happy, slightly soggy, and still singing. What I love about this story is how it turns something as simple as dirty shoes into a life lesson. Pete doesn’t cry or panic; he adapts. It’s a great way to talk to kids about resilience without being preachy. Plus, the repetitive, rhythmic text makes it super fun to read aloud. How does Pete the Cat and His Four Groovy Buttons end?

4 Answers2025-12-10 04:43:21
The ending of 'Pete the Cat and His Four Groovy Buttons' is such a delightful little twist that always makes me smile. Pete starts with four shiny buttons on his favorite shirt, but as the story goes on, they pop off one by one. Instead of getting upset, Pete just keeps singing his cheerful song—'Buttons come and buttons go'—embracing each loss with his signature cool attitude. The final button pops off too, but surprise! He looks down and realizes he still has his belly button, leading to the punchline: 'Buttons come and buttons go, but I still have my belly button!' It’s a simple yet profound lesson for kids about staying positive even when things don’t go as planned. The way Pete shrugs off each setback with a grin is honestly something adults could learn from too. I love how the book wraps up with that playful, unexpected reveal—it’s pure Pete the Cat charm. What really sticks with me is how the story normalizes minor disappointments without making them feel catastrophic. Pete’s resilience isn’t forced; it’s just part of his groovy vibe. The illustrations add so much to the ending too, with Pete’s wide-eyed realization about his belly button being downright adorable. It’s one of those children’s books that feels like a warm hug, teaching without preaching. Can I read Pete the Cat: Rocking in My School Shoes online for free?

4 Answers2026-02-20 13:24:52
Finding free online copies of beloved children's books like 'Pete the Cat: Rocking in My School Shoes' can be tricky. Publishers and authors rely on sales to keep creating these wonderful stories, so full digital versions aren't usually available for free legally. However, many libraries offer ebook lending through services like OverDrive or Libby - you just need a library card! Some libraries even have special read-along versions where the book is animated with narration. I'd also recommend checking if your local library has physical copies; nothing beats turning those colorful pages with a kiddo snuggled beside you. If you're looking for supplemental Pete the Cat content, the official HarperCollins Kids YouTube channel has some delightful animated song versions of stories. While not the full book, these videos capture the same joyful energy. The author James Dean's website occasionally offers free printable activity sheets too - great for extending the reading experience.
